K**Y
Don't size up! They are supposed to be COMPRESSION. Not tights!
I ordered the xl as I have sweatpants and pajamas in xl. I'm 5'3 230lbs hips 52 inches and they fit so good! I'm not sure why all these reviews are saying to size up because they are supposed to be tight in order to be compression leggings!! Sizing guide isnt correct. These are comparable at my size, in xl to the Doctor Scholls knee high compression socks at moderate compression rating. They are little tricky to get on so you have to put Both calves in first then slide both of the thigh and then pull them up. These do not dig in or roll down they are very comfortable to sit in they are a very thick elastic material but they are see-through so they are not leggings even though they're in the leggings Style. I do like that the toe is free because with my doctor Scholls they slide down and bag at the toe. These do not. I do recommend the toe less tights. Then you can just make sure to put on socks to protect your tights from rubbing in your shoe and wearing out the heel. I highly recommend these they are the best brand I think I've ever bought and a very high quality!

B**R
On the Fence…
I like the texture and feel of the material. What I am not pleased with is the fit and this may be, in part, to the size I selected based on the sizing chart. I am 5’2” and weigh 122lbs. I have usually ordered small in other compression stockings, but here a large was recommended due to my measurements: ankle 8” / calf 14” / thigh 22” / waist 26”. I found there’s not enough compression on my lower leg and my thigh area is somewhat tight and the leg length and waistband have a high rise; waistband reaches under my bra. :P I Guess it’s more like a shaper! LOL I am wearing them now for first time and after wearing all day it feels like my thigh area has settled in somewhat…yikes if that means the material stretched out! I am using compression due to recent sclerotherapy. I wanted to increase to 20-30 MmHg as the 15-20 MmHg I was using didn’t provide sufficient compression and noted some veins resurfacing again. :( I do like that I don’t have pancake butt as the top area is not very tight and my pants fit well and it doesn’t look like I’m wearing hose underneath. I really like the open toe model. All this to say I’m on the fence about these, but like them enough to maybe try another one in a medium. I’m just afraid my thigh area will be tighter. I will make up my mind once I wash these and see how that turns out. I would love a similar style with this compression 20-30 MmHg, but more transparent like pantyhose…
